For the !SMP case, we can inline a few stalling services for the root domain. This required reordering ipipe_domain slightly so that cpudata[0].status is also the first field. This assumes that there was not specific optimisation involved in the previous layout, correct me if I'm wrong. Earlier measurements showed a slight performance increase of Linux over I-pipe, specifically on low-end (no functions calls, just simple bit fiddling for the stall that any arch should be able to handle with one or two ops). @@ -25,19 +25,54 @@
#ifdef CONFIG_IPIPE
+/* Per-cpu pipeline status */
+#define IPIPE_STALL_FLAG 0 /* Stalls a pipeline stage --
guaranteed at bit #0 */
+#define IPIPE_SYNC_FLAG 1 /* The interrupt syncer is
running for the domain */
+#define IPIPE_NOSTACK_FLAG 2 /* Domain currently runs on a foreign
stack */
+
+#define IPIPE_SYNC_MASK (1 << IPIPE_SYNC_FLAG)
+
+
extern struct ipipe_domain ipipe_root;
#define ipipe_root_domain (&ipipe_root)
-void __ipipe_stall_root(void);
+#ifdef CONFIG_SMP
-void __ipipe_unstall_root(void);
+void __ipipe_stall_root(void);
unsigned long __ipipe_test_root(void);
unsigned long __ipipe_test_and_stall_root(void);
+#else /* !CONFIG_SMP */
+
+/*
+ * Note: This cast relies on cpudata[0].status being the first element in the
+ * root domain structure (for UP only).
+ */
+#define __ipipe_root_status (unsigned long *)&ipipe_root
+
+static inline void __ipipe_stall_root(void)
+{
+ set_bit(IPIPE_STALL_FLAG, __ipipe_root_status);
+}
+
+static inline unsigned long __ipipe_test_root(void)
+{
+ return test_bit(IPIPE_STALL_FLAG, __ipipe_root_status);
+}
+
+static inline unsigned long __ipipe_test_and_stall_root(void)
+{
+ return test_and_set_bit(IPIPE_STALL_FLAG, __ipipe_root_status);
+}
+
+#endif /* !CONFIG_SMP */
+
+void __ipipe_unstall_root(void);
+
void __ipipe_restore_root(unsigned long x);
#endif /* CONFIG_IPIPE */
